    Innsbrook CDP, Virginia at a Glance

    Innsbrook CDP is a neighborhood in Virginia with a population of approximately 8,699. The median home value is $438,900 and the median household income is $113,814. It has a Walk Score of 0 out of 100, indicating car dependency. The violent crime rate is 1.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 61% below the national average. Air quality is rated Good. The overall climate risk is rated as "Relatively Moderate." Median rent is $1,512 per month. Data sourced from the US Census Bureau, FBI Crime Data Explorer, EPA, Walk Score, and FEMA.
